Querying Business Processes

Summary: BP-QL is a novel query language for business processes, built on a formal process model and an XML/Web services aware abstraction of BPEL. It supports visual, distributed querying across heterogeneous process components, and presents a practical, standards compliant BP-QL implementation. (summarized by gpt-5-nano on Feb 09 2026)
